The Kitchen screen displays orders to be prepared in a food and beverage environment. Kitchen staff can view the orders on the screen and perform various actions such as: change the priority, split the order, or change the order's status. Optionally, order slips can be printed to be placed at various kitchen workstations.
The Kitchen screen has two views: Detailed and Simple.
Simple view
In Simple view, orders are displayed on tiles. Buttons are available to set preparation stage, recall, and cancel orders. The Simple view supports a fixed tile mode and a dynamic mode.
The Simple view by default appears as fixed tile mode. When the order exceeds tile length, scroll buttons can be used to navigate through the order. Icon next to the items in the order depicts their preparation stage.
To view the screen in Dynamic mode, check the option Dynamically Display Orders in Simple View in Cinema Manager > Maintenance > Workstations > Service tab. In Dynamic mode, order tiles are flexible (minimum 3 lines to a multi-lane order tile). The screen is divided into the Start lane and the Processing lane. The lanes splitter can be moved left or right to expand the Start or Processing lane. The header of order tile displays the order number, initial of the server and changes colour to indicate the timer delay.
View More and View Less customises number of orders appearing on the screen. Order modifiers and special instructions (such as gluten free or allergy warnings) are shown in both modes.
Detailed View
In the Detailed view, orders requiring preparation are displayed in a list along with the ingredients required to make them. Settings, Normal, Show orders for Kitchen and other buttons perform specific actions on the orders.
Tip: You can also use the Bump Bar to control the functions on the Kitchen screen.
